Pre-construction is where projects quietly lock in expensive mistakes before concrete, waterproofing, or procurement even start. The main risk is not that nothing has been built yet; the main risk is that wrong survey control, weak site constraints analysis, poor access logic, and temporary drainage shortcuts distort every decision that follows. This stage should be treated as the decision-control layer for both builders and investors.
Errores caros en este stage
- Incomplete site analysis pushes surprises into foundation redesign, access rework, and emergency procurement after crews are already mobilized.
- Weak survey control causes axis and level drift that later appears as a structural or finishing problem, even though the error started before day one.
- Temporary drainage treated as a low-priority setup item leads to flooded work fronts, unstable platforms, and avoidable delay claims.
- Access planning based on optimistic assumptions forces ad hoc road strengthening, crane repositioning, and damage to completed temporary works.
- Under-scoped temporary utilities and storage create unsafe improvisation, theft exposure, and fragmented contractor productivity.

This package decides whether the project is entering construction with real site intelligence or with assumptions. For both contractor margin and investor confidence, the priority is to expose slope, drainage, access, utility, and neighboring-property constraints before they mutate into change orders.
Fallo probable
- Desktop assumptions are carried into production without enough field validation.
- Neighbor interfaces, easements, or utility corridors are discovered after the site plan is already fixed.
- The report describes the site but does not convert findings into operational constraints.
Por qué cuesta más corregir tarde
Once contracts, plant bookings, and sequence assumptions are locked, correcting missing baseline intelligence affects design, procurement, access, and program all at once.
Señal de control
- Confirm the baseline report clearly identifies slope, water, access, utility, and environmental constraints relevant to the chosen construction method.
- Separate verified facts from assumptions so unresolved risks are visible before pricing and mobilization decisions.
- Check that follow-up investigations are assigned with owners and dates rather than left as open narrative.
Survey control is not paperwork. It is the geometric truth that every foundation, wall line, drainage invert, and finish level will trust later. If datum transfer is weak here, downstream quality checks become false confidence.
Fallo probable
- Control points are technically issued but physically vulnerable and later disturbed.
- Datum mismatch is discovered only when structure or drainage levels stop making sense.
- Setting-out crews rely on copied marks without traceable benchmark confirmation.
Por qué cuesta más corregir tarde
Late geometry correction is expensive because it contaminates excavation, structure, drainage, facade, and fit-out tolerances instead of staying inside one package.
Señal de control
- Verify control points, coordinates, and benchmark protection before excavation or structure setting-out begins.
- Check design datum and field survey datum are aligned in the same coordinate and level logic.
- Confirm benchmark handover is understood by the team that will use it, not only by the survey consultant.
Temporary water control is one of the most underestimated cost levers on tropical projects. It protects platforms, keeps survey control usable, and prevents the site from converting rain into delay and rework.
Fallo probable
- Drainage is designed for drawings, not for the actual low points created by temporary roads and stockpiles.
- Silt control exists at setup but is not maintained after the first weather event.
- Overflow and pump discharge routes are improvised toward neighboring plots or completed works.
Por qué cuesta más corregir tarde
When water starts controlling the site, teams lose productivity, working surfaces, and sequence reliability simultaneously; the fix becomes operational, civil, and contractual at the same time.
Señal de control
- Review runoff paths on the real ground, not only on the layout drawing, before trenches and haul routes are opened.
- Confirm pumps, diversion routes, and silt control can survive peak short-duration rain rather than average weather assumptions.
- Inspect that temporary measures remain maintainable after other contractors occupy the site.
